City of glass is the third novel in cassandra clares the mortal instruments trilogy, which follows the adventures of clary fray, a onceordinary girl who discovers she is a shadowhunter, a humanangel hybrid created to destroy demons. City of glass is a book by canadian author douglas coupland, published by douglas and mcintyre in 2000, featuring short essays and photographs of his home town of vancouver, british columbia. The graphic novel, by paul karasik and david mazzucchelli, is a black and white adaptation of american author paul austers offbeat and surreal detective novella city of glass the story starts when writer daniel quinn takes a case meant for a detective called paul auster, leading to a noirish descent through madness, identity, language and human nature.
